Bosco Fish & Seafood, established in 1951, is a staple in Detroit, MI, offering a diverse menu that includes an array of fresh seafood and poultry. Customers can enjoy options such as baked, steamed, and fried fish, alongside specials like shrimp and lobster tails.
The establishment also caters to events and provides wholesale pricing without the need for an account or contract, ensuring accessible seafood dining. With special promotions, including complimentary drinks with combos, Bosco Fish & Seafood continues to serve the community with quality offerings and affordable prices.
